羧甲基淀粉钠合成条件优化的研究

摘    要:采用正交设计试验法,研究了以淀粉为原料,醇类溶剂作分散剂情况下,淀粉与氢氧化钠、氯乙酸进行醚化反应合成羧甲基淀粉钠的合成工艺中氯乙酸用量,氢氧化钠的用量,反应时间,反应温度等对产品粘度的影响,得到了适宜的操作条件,并将羧甲基淀粉钠代替羧甲基纤维素钠应用于洗衣粉作了对照实验

The Optimization of Sythesis Conditions of Na-Carbonyl-Methyl-Starch

Abstract:The optimal sythesis conditions for Na-carbonyl-methyl-starch(CMS) are obtained by optimum formulations. It is shown that the best conditions of the process with and ketones alcohols as dispersing and etherifying with NaOH are as follows:the amount of chloroacetic acid is 0.8~1.2mol·L -1 ,the NaOH is 0.8~1.0mol·L -1 ,the reacting period is 4 hours,the reacting temperature is 70℃,and the amount of starch is 30%. CMS used as a substitute for Carboxy-Methyl-cellulose(CMC) in the detergent has also been studied.
